WIISEL aims to develop a wearable device that continuously monitors gait data to assess fall risk in the elderly. This tool combines a flexible software platform with insole sensors to analyze gait patterns and provide insights for researchers and healthcare providers.
The main goal of WIISEL is to develop a flexible research tool to collect and analyze gait data from real users and correlate parameters related with the risk of falls from the elderly population.<br/>The global objective of the project is to provide a tool to continuous and remotely monitor gait and fall risk in the elderly and collect information on long term gait data for researchers in this field.
